AMD to launch new fastest Phenom II X3

It's been a long time coming, but AMD is finally going to add to the tri-core line-up (which is nothing but Phenom II X4 with one core disabled).

The new product in question is Phenom II X3 740 - running at 3.0 GHz, with a total of 1.5 MB L2 + 6MB L3 cache.

It is unknown whether this will be a Black Edition CPU like it's predecessor (the 2.8 GHz 720BE).

The 720BE has been a hot seller thanks to it's affordability (US$119), overclockability and if you are lucky - unlocking the disabled core to the BIOS.

It is expected to launch some time in September.
